Wake North Carolina Early Termination of Lease or Rental Agreement by Mutual Consent Due to Breach by Lessee is a legal process that allows both the landlord and lessee to terminate a lease agreement before its specified end date due to a breach of terms or conditions by the lessee. This type of agreement can be advantageous for both parties involved as it avoids potential legal disputes and allows for a smoother transition. There are several types of Wake North Carolina Early Termination of Lease or Rental Agreement by Mutual Consent due to breach by lessee, including: 1. Non-payment of Rent: If the lessee fails to make regular rent payments, the landlord may choose to terminate the lease agreement by mutual consent due to breach. This could occur if the lessee consistently fails to pay rent or repeatedly defaults on payment obligations. 2. Property Damage: In cases where the lessee causes significant damage to the rental property beyond normal wear and tear, the landlord may consider terminating the lease through mutual consent due to breach. This could include intentional or negligent acts that result in considerable damage to the property. 3. Violation of Lease Terms: If the lessee violates any terms outlined in the lease agreement, such as having unauthorized pets, subletting without permission, or engaging in illegal activities on the premises, the landlord can initiate the early termination of the lease by mutual consent. This ensures that the lease agreement is not compromised and protects the interests of both parties. 4. Personal or Financial Circumstances: In certain situations, the lessee may find themselves unable to fulfill their obligations under the lease agreement due to personal or financial reasons. If the lessee can provide a valid reason for the breach and both parties agree, a mutual termination can be arranged. It's essential for both the landlord and lessee to consult with legal professionals to ensure proper documentation and adherence to the Wake North Carolina laws governing early termination of lease agreements. By mutually agreeing to terminate the lease, both parties can avoid potential legal complications and move forward in their respective endeavors.
